Easily set the time and auto brew feature the night before, and wake up to discover the ultimate coffee experience in the comfort of your home. This contemporary 8-cup (1.25L) programmable coffee maker adds elegance to everyday life, combining sleek, elegant design with true innovation. Not only does it brew up to 40-Percent faster, the advanced showerhead technology evenly saturates coffee grounds for full flavour extraction; and a pause and pour function that lets you enjoy your first cup before brewing is complete. The permanent, gold-tone filter removes the need for paper filters, and the efficient self-cleaning function helps remove mineral buildup, so the first pot is as fresh as the last.
Features
- Up to 40 percent faster brewing
- Programmable, allowing you to set the time and auto brew feature using the clear-view digital display
- Permanent gold-tone filter is dishwasher-safe and reusable, reduce waste and save time by eliminating paper filters.
- Pause and pour feature allows you to enjoy a cup before brewing is complete, simply remove the carafe at any point in the brewing process. Replace it in 20 seconds so brewing may resume
- The warming carafe plate keeps coffee warm for up to 40 minutes after brewing is complete, at which point the coffee maker automatically shuts off
- Brew Freshness-Timer feature shows how much time has passed since the brew cycle finished
- Advanced Showerhead Technology is designed to evenly saturate coffee grounds for full flavour extraction during the brewing process
- Remove mineral buildup and maintain peak performance with the efficient self-cleaning system
- 8-cup glass carafe is dishwasher safe although hand washing is recommended
